The Client

Pure Hair & Wellness is a hair salon and head spa nestled in the heart of Milton on the NSW South Coast - a space designed for stillness, sensory care, and expert service, where skilled cut and colour meets restorative wellness ritual.

Founded by Tracy, an experienced stylist with a calm, grounded presence and a deeply thoughtful approach to her craft, PURE is the salon Tracy always dreamed of creating. After years working in the industry and running her own salon in Wagga Wagga, she returned to the South Coast with a clear vision: a beautiful, light-filled space where clients don't just leave with great hair - they leave feeling genuinely restored.

The offering spans expert colour and cut, private head spa rituals, beauty services, and a curated product range, all underpinned by a commitment to clean formulations and considered care. PURE works exclusively with O&M - a professional, Australian-born haircare range free from harsh chemicals - and every element of the salon experience has been designed with the same attention to quality and wellbeing.

The Challenge

Tracy came to The Design Cure before PURE existed in any physical form - before the fitout, before the bookings, before any of it. She had a vision for the kind of space she wanted to create, and she needed a brand partner to help her articulate it, shape it, and build it into something real.

The challenge was to take a deeply personal vision - a salon grounded in care, calm, and genuine expertise - and translate it into a brand that felt as considered and elevated as the experience Tracy intended to deliver. Every element needed to work together: the name, the visual identity, the tone of voice, the website, the social presence. Nothing could feel generic or off-the-shelf.

And because Tracy was building the salon at the same time as building the brand, The Design Cure needed to move with her through the whole journey - from the very first conversations about positioning, through to launch day, and beyond.

The Approach

The Design Cure came on board at the very beginning and has stayed ever since - shaping the brand from concept stage, building the digital presence, and managing PURE's social media content on an ongoing basis.

Brand Identity

PURE needed a brand that felt serene, premium, and distinctly personal - one that captured the feeling of the space as much as the services within it.

  • Full brand identity: logo, logo variations, and brand mark

  • Tagline development - written to capture the salon's positioning at the intersection of hair expertise and restorative wellness

  • Colour palette and typography - selected to create a calm, elevated, and consistent visual language

  • Brand guidelines covering logo usage, colour, type, tone, and application rules

  • Canva brand setup for easy, on-brand content creation

  • Mood board and imagery direction to align the visual world before production began

  • Brand mockups showing the identity applied across real-world touchpoints

Tone of Voice & Copywriting

PURE's brand voice needed to match the experience: warm, unhurried, quietly confident, and deeply considered. Every word across the website and brand materials was written by The Design Cure.

  • Tone of voice guidelines - defining how PURE sounds across every touchpoint

  • All website copy - from homepage and services through to FAQs, policies, and the journal

  • About page - Tracy's story, the salon's ethos, and the philosophy behind the head spa rituals

  • Services page copy - written to convey both the practical details and the feeling of each treatment

  • Memberships, gift cards, and beauty service pages

  • Newsletter and SMS marketing copy

  • Ongoing content and copywriting support as the business has evolved

Website Planning & Design & Build

Before a single page was built, The Design Cure mapped the full website content plan - ensuring the structure supported both the user journey and the brand experience at every step.

  • Website content plan - outlining every page, its purpose, and its content

  • Sitemap and navigation design - clean, intuitive, and structured to reflect the layered service offering

  • Full Squarespace website design and build

  • Navigation: Home, About, Hair Services, Beauty, Gift Cards, Memberships, Journal, Contact

  • Services pages covering hair, head spa rituals, glow beauty, Montiana beauty, and specialist brow artistry

  • Supporting pages: About, FAQ, Journal, Contact, Terms, Privacy Policy, Website Terms

  • Booking integration and online gift card setup

  • Memberships page - written and structured to support a recurring revenue stream

  • Complete client handover documentation

Social Media Strategy & Ongoing Content Management

Unlike a one-off social strategy, The Design Cure manages PURE's social media content on an ongoing basis - creating and scheduling content that consistently reflects the brand's serene, considered aesthetic.

  • Platform strategy: Instagram as primary channel

  • Content pillars, posting cadence, and platform-specific direction

  • Branded social media templates for a consistent visual identity

  • Ongoing content creation and scheduling - managed month to month

  • Campaign content for key moments: launches, seasonal promotions, and service spotlights

  • Photography direction and content curation to maintain a cohesive grid aesthetic

The Outcome

PURE launched in 2025 as a fully formed brand - with a name, a visual identity, a website, and a social presence that all felt like the same thing. Before a single client had walked through the door, the business looked and sounded exactly as it should.

The result spoke for itself: PURE was fully booked on opening day. The brand had done its job - building anticipation, communicating quality, and giving Tracy's community every reason to book before the doors had even opened. The salon has been thriving ever since.

Tracy didn't have to figure out the brand alongside the buildout. She had a partner handling that side of the business completely - so she could focus on the space, the team, and the client experience she'd been working towards for years.

The result is a brand that genuinely reflects the salon: calm, considered, premium, and personal. The website conveys the feeling of walking into PURE before a client ever books. The social content holds the same quiet aesthetic week after week. And the tone of voice carries through every page, every caption, every communication - consistently and without effort on Tracy's part.
